How much does it cost to rent an apartment in New York?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| New York Studio Apartments | $3,216 | $881 | $10,000+ |
| New York 1 Bedroom Apartments | $3,439 | $700 | $10,000+ |
| New York 2 Bedroom Apartments | $4,196 | $1,000 | $10,000+ |
| New York 3 Bedroom Apartments | $4,544 | $1,397 | $10,000+ |
| New York 4 Bedroom Apartments | $4,869 | $1,608 | $10,000+ |
| New York 5 Bedroom Apartments | $7,523 | $875 | $10,000+ |
| New York 6 Bedroom Apartments | $7,410 | $4,200 | $9,450 |
| New York 7 Bedroom Apartments | $6,678 | $2,500 | $10,000+ |
